Gallery@501 Members Exhibition
DATE :
Gallery@501 is proud to present Common Ground, a new exhibition featuring artwork by 65 members of Gallery@501. Opening May 7, 2026, the exhibition runs through to June 24, 2026. In Common Ground, artists reflect on what it means to find common ground across Treaty 6 Territory, within communities and through the members' lived experiences.
